Please tell me, could someone get cancer again if they have a double mastectomy with reconstruction that uses their own tissue?

Sadly, yes: A person can have a local recurrence in the chest, be it in the skin, the chest wall itself, or residual breast tissue left at the time of surgery. Also, metastases in other organs can happen despite the mastectomies. Do not confuse recurrence of the old cancer with the development of new cancer of the breast.
